Taper Notes:
View NotesNotes: - Around And Around fake before Sugar Magnolia. - First east coast China > Rider since 08-05-74 and first with Brent. - Both sets can be burned to single discs with overburn. - Crossfades were applied at tape flips and pauses between first set tunes when needed. Patches: - 'Lineage 1' source (through Sony 158SD > C1) is from Barry Glassberg's copy of Bob Wagner's MAC, which includes up through New Minglewood Blues in Set 1. The remainder of the show is from Glassberg's MAC. The MAC for both 'Lineage 1' and 'Lineage 2' were both recorded on Sony 158SD units patched into the same set of Nak CM700 microphones. - 'Lineage 1' history recounted by A. Egert: "Tape one side one is a patch from Bob Wagner's MAC. Barry had left the pause button down for the start of the show and decided to get the patch from Bob who was his taping partner at the time. I believe it was duped on to Barry's MAC the night of the show. They had bought the the pair of Nak CM700's together and had yet to split the pair up and buy one more each. In essence the patch is a copy of the same source."
